Resources for testing
Request for more test resources
Test runners are tailored to restrain their resources usage to specifically what is asked for by
Nextflow through the configuration files. For nf-neuro
tests, you can find this configuration in
tests/config/nextflow.config
. If any of your tests ask for more, you need to define it correctly.
First, resource requirements need to be defined in the nextflow.config
file(s) of your test
cases. Add the process.cpu
and process.memory
and set their requirements as needed :
process.memory = '9G'process.cpus = 6
or
process { memory = '10G' cpus = 6}
To allow test runners on your PR to run with sufficient resources, you’ll need to specify to which
class of runners to assign to. To do so, edit .github/workflows/run_checks_suite.yml
. Find the
matrix
definition for the nf-test
job (currently around line 133
) and add the following
request for a runner in the include
section :
- runner: <name-of-the-runner-class> path: modules/nf-neuro/<category>/<tool>
